Output 25edcb5db232e4085f9f588302c5da31eb86416e60001f1b02b96274e16e5e50:0

value
46649
script pubkey
OP_0 OP_PUSHBYTES_20 86aec2d440d4b6be8e149e39b3e8bcbdf0c532ae
address
bc1qs6hv94zq6jmtars5ncum869uhhcv2v4w3r70tk
transaction
25edcb5db232e4085f9f588302c5da31eb86416e60001f1b02b96274e16e5e50
spent
true